Rittman Wadsworth Lead in Area Phone Calls
United Telephone survey shows most calls from Rittman go to Wadsworth and Marshallville. Doylestown Seville and Smithville also receive many calls. Creston and Wooster not included. Planned by March 1 to install added circuits and private lines, with a full plant evaluation and possible rate increases to support extended service and growth.

Services For Mrs. Esther Miller Haines Held At Gillman
Esther Miller Haines 72 died Monday at her home 210 Industrial Street apparently from a heart attack. She lived in Rittman 50 years born in Canal Fulton. Survived by daughters Goldie Long and Ett e Ott of Rittman, step son Thomas Haimes of Steubenville, brother Aaron Jones of Fort Wayne Ind sister Lillian Rice of Houston Tex and two grandchildren. Burial in Rittman Cemetery with services by United Methodist Church officiant Rev Daniel Hiram Muler. Friends may call today 2 to 4 and 7 to 9 at Gillman Funeral Home.

Bid Opening Set For March 14 In Rittman School Plan
Advertising for bids on a new 1 million dollar high school in Rittman will start Feb 5 and run five weeks. Bid opening is noon Friday March 14. The project, estimated at 998000 dollars plus 100000 for equipment, includes science library seating lunchroom gym and classrooms. Architects Janussey and Schaad of Pittsburgh will provide prints at the architect’s office and at the Dodge Reports in Cleveland. A new state law requiring electric elevators may be addressed by a hearing to seek an exemption. The bond issue passed in November 1967 totaled 1225000 dollars. The district plans to remodel the present high school into a junior high. A temporary budget of 1071341 dollars was adopted as a new superintendent search begins after W H Hauenstein resigns July 31. The district will use Scout Management Institute for assistance.
